What's worse is that I didn't even have a vote or that's how it feels. Out of the 32 councils in Scotland the results of 31 were in when the result was called. The Highlands were delayed by a road fatality stopping delivery of some ballot boxes. So ours were announced after the vote was called. It feels like the whole of the Highlands might as well have stayed home. Meanwhile the Westminster public schoolboy born to rule brigade have got their smirks back.

There's an air of shock around here. The enthusiastic debates have all gone, the people singing revolutionary Italian songs (yes, really!) on the High Street have packed up. People are back to not talking to each other. We could have governed ourselves and stopped letting elites kick people when they're down, but we handed our power over. [cry]
